ORDONEZ, Cristian Camilo; SATIZABAL, Clara  e  ORDONEZ, Hugo. Building entrepreneurial connections: design of a So-cial Network for the university community in the De-partment of Cauca. Ing. compet. [online]. 2023, vol.25, n.3, e-22013221.  Epub 30-Dez-2023. ISSN 0123-3033.  https://doi.org/10.25100/iyc.v25i3.13221.

Social networks have assumed an essential role because of their ability to establish connections between individuals, facilitate the dissemination of information, foster communication and enable online interactions. These digital tools have become even more vital in the post-COVID-19 era in light of the significant surge in unemployment that has emerged in the wake of the pandemic. This circumstance has generated a compelling need to explore new avenues to connect and pursue opportunities, where social networks play an extremely important role. In response to these contemporary challenges, a specific social network has been developed to stimulate local entrepreneurship, called DEAL. The main objective of this platform is to connect young university students and community members with job offers, products, and services. The design and development of this tool have involved different methodologies, with the purpose of guaranteeing its functionality and effectiveness. DEAL has been conceived to operate in the university environment of the city of Popayán. It has undergone an exhaustive implementation and evaluation process, resulting in the linking of the academic community to networked social environments.
